Understanding VGA and HD-SDI

What is VGA?

VGA (Video Graphics Array) is an analog video output standard that has been widely used since the late 1980s. It's commonly found on older computers and monitors. Despite its legacy, VGA is not suitable for high-resolution applications and lacks digital capabilities.

What is HD-SDI?

HD-SDI (High Definition Serial Digital Interface) is a digital interface used primarily in professional video production and broadcasting. It transmits high-definition video signals and is known for its superior quality compared to analog interfaces like VGA.

Steps to Convert VGA to HD-SDI

Step 1: Gather Necessary Equipment

  1. VGA to HD-SDI Converter

    Obtain a reliable VGA to HD-SDI converter. Ensure it supports the resolution you need.

  2. VGA Cable

    You will need a standard VGA cable to connect the source device to the converter.

  3. SDI Cable

    An SDI cable is required to link the converter to your HD-SDI compatible device, such as a monitor or video switcher.

  4. Power Supply

    Some converters may require an external power supply. Make sure you have this ready.

Step 2: Connect Your Devices

  1. Connect VGA Cable

    Plug one end of the VGA cable into the VGA output of your source device (e.g., a computer). Connect the other end to the input of your VGA to HD-SDI converter.

  2. Connect SDI Cable

    Take the SDI cable and connect one end to the HD-SDI output of the converter. Connect the other end to the input of the HD-SDI display or video equipment.

  3. Power the Converter

    If your VGA to HD-SDI converter requires external power, connect it to an appropriate power source.

Step 3: Configure the Output Settings

  1. Check Display Settings

    On your source device, navigate to the display settings. Make sure it’s configured to output a resolution supported by both the VGA and HD-SDI specifications.

  2. Adjust Settings on the Converter

    Some converters may have specific settings for resolution or aspect ratio. Adjust these settings based on your equipment and needs.

Step 4: Troubleshoot Common Issues

  1. No Signal

    If there’s no signal, check all connections to ensure they are secure. Verify that the source device is powered on and configured properly.

  2. Poor Quality Image

    If the image quality is poor, revisit the output settings on the source device and ensure they match the capability of the HD-SDI display.

  3. Intermittent Signal

    Ensure all cables are in good condition and not damaged. A faulty cable can cause intermittent issues with the video feed.
